[화요특집] 64비트 CPU.. 모토롤러 「파워PC 604」

모토롤러, IBM, 애플이 공동으로 제안, 개발한 파워PC의 MPC604칩은 고성능 데스크톱용 컴퓨터 및 서버 대용, 멀티프로세싱 데스크톱 제품이 주요 판매시장이다.

MPC604은 슈퍼스칼라 방식인 4IPC(Instructions Per Clock)를 채택, 클록당 4개의 명령어를 처리하고 병렬상태에서는 6개의 명령어 처리가 가능하다. 또한 개선된 분기예측으로 처리속도를 높이고 빠른 L2캐시를 채용, 다중처리작업을 가능케 한다. MPC604는 RISC구조의 특성상 많은 레지스터를 가지고 있는데 32개의 32비트 범용 레지스터, 32개의 64비트 실수연산 레지스터가 있다. 이에 따라 파이프라인에서 즉각적으로 레지스터들의 데이터를 읽어들이거나 쓸 수 있다.

MPC604는 3개의 독립적인 파이프라인 처리장치인 정수, 실수, 분기 유닛이 있고 이들은 상호 독립적으로 작동, 대개의 명령어를 동시에 처리할 수 있어 처리속도를 높이고 있다. 수행능력은 1백66에서 6.35 SPECint95(정수연산 수치), 5.46 SPECfp95(부동소수점 연산수치)를 나타내며 전력소모는 일반적으로 1백66, 2.5V에서 10W 정도다.

현재 1백50/1백66/2백 버전까지 선보였으며 외부는 3.3V, 내부코어는 2.5V로 동작한다. 파워PC에서 제공하는 OS환경은 애플의 시스템7, IBM의 AIX와 OS/2, DOS, 파워오픈, 솔라리스, 윈도 그리고 윈도NT 등이 있다.

<유형준 기자>

브랜드 뉴스룸